Transaction 816c5789fe2e3b7937d6dd4b849ba33bb2dc998925aa3649adc351294ab3146e

46 Input
2 Outputs
  • 816c5789fe2e3b7937d6dd4b849ba33bb2dc998925aa3649adc351294ab3146e:0
  • value  17565037
    address  3JA4YYHjw4mZxRUQQF7to5PzbpnULCvGEp
  • 816c5789fe2e3b7937d6dd4b849ba33bb2dc998925aa3649adc351294ab3146e:1
  • value  4100000000
    address  35Fi32QfjyJYCSKf2QfBdwCKeBY1pCQgU8